Synopsis:

A pop-Elizabethan musical. Music and Lyrics by George Robertson. A today musical although the action takes place in 1610. it involves Lady Beth, a hopeless romantic and three men in her life: Michael, a professional jock of the period: Shala Hadra, a rhinestone Cowboy devil; and Damon, a shy but loveable minstrel

Synopsis:

A highly-stylised musical entertainment about certain events in the life and loves of Tallulah Bankhead; her triumphs and failures; her quest to be loved at all costs. A tour de force for the starring role
